Analysis

The most recent figure for female in non-agricultural employment, aged 15-64, above primary in Ukraine is 1.0%, measured in 2013. That is the lowest value across all 11 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 0.4% on the previous year and down 1.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, female in non-agricultural employment, aged 15-64, above primary in Ukraine peaked at 1.0% in 2006 and was at its lowest, 1.0%, in 2013.

Ukraine ranks 28th of 92 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
